Factors to Consider When Choosing a Rackmount Server Case

When choosing a rackmount server case, I focus on size and compatibility to make certain it fits my setup. I also consider cooling, ventilation, and storage capacity to keep everything running smoothly and efficiently. Finally, I look at expansion options and security features to future-proof my investment and protect my hardware.
Size and Compatibility
Choosing the right rackmount server case starts with guaranteeing it fits your specific hardware requirements and available space. First, check that the case supports your motherboard form factor—whether ATX, Micro-ATX, Mini-ITX, or E-ATX—to ensure compatibility. Next, verify the chassis dimensions, including height in rack units, depth, and width, so it fits comfortably in your rack. Consider the drive bay configuration and size to meet your storage and expansion needs. It’s also essential to confirm the maximum supported GPU length and height, especially if you’re planning to use high-performance graphics cards. Finally, check the power supply compatibility, whether ATX or SFX, so it aligns with your existing or planned power units. Proper size and compatibility prevent hardware issues and ensure seamless integration.
Cooling and Ventilation
Ensuring proper cooling and ventilation in a rackmount server case is vital for maintaining hardware stability and performance. Adequate airflow, achieved through well-placed intake and exhaust fans, prevents overheating of internal components. I look for cases with PWM-controlled fans, which automatically adjust speeds based on temperature, optimizing cooling efficiency and reducing noise. A good ventilation design includes vents, perforations, and dust filters that help keep dust out while maintaining thermal performance. For high-performance systems, support for liquid cooling radiators up to 360mm can substantially improve heat dissipation. Additionally, having multiple fan mounting options and clear airflow pathways allows for tailored cooling solutions, ensuring the system stays cool under load and prolongs hardware lifespan.
Storage Capacity
Are you confident that your rackmount server case can handle your current and future storage needs? It’s vital to verify the case supports the right number and size of drive bays, whether 3.5-inch or 2.5-inch drives, to meet your data requirements. Check the maximum number of internal and external bays available so you can plan for scalability. Compatibility with storage interfaces like SATA, SAS, or NVMe is essential for seamless integration with your drives. Additionally, consider if the case supports hot-swappable drives for easier maintenance and minimal downtime. Finally, verify that the physical dimensions and drive bay layout align with your planned storage configuration and potential expansion, guaranteeing your setup remains flexible as your storage demands grow.
Expansion Options
When evaluating a rackmount server case, it’s important to contemplate how well it supports your expansion needs. First, verify it has enough PCI expansion slots for your hardware, like network cards or additional GPUs. Check the maximum GPU length and height to confirm your high-performance components will fit comfortably. Drive bays are also vital; confirm the case offers enough space for HDDs and SSDs to meet your storage demands. Cooling options matter, too—look for cases with pre-installed fans and space for liquid cooling radiators, especially if you plan to push your hardware hard. Finally, consider how easy it is to access components, with features like removable drive bays and tool-less installation, to make future upgrades and maintenance straightforward.

How Does Airflow Impact Rackmount Server Case Performance?
Airflow is vital for rackmount server case performance because it keeps components cool and prevents overheating. When airflow is efficient, it guarantees hot air exits quickly while cool air flows in, maintaining ideal temperatures. Poor airflow can cause thermal throttling, reduced performance, and even hardware failure. I always prioritize cases with good ventilation and proper fan placement to keep my servers running smoothly and reliably.
